About The Product

Availability: PTFE, Striped, Hydrophilic Straight / Angled / J-tip

Model No: GDW-035

Size: 0.018”, 0.025”, 0.028”, 0.032”, 0.035”, 0.038

Lengths: 70cm, 80cm, 150cm​


Product Description

Usage The guidewire is intended to ease the placement of balloon dilatation catheters during the time of percutaneous transluminal coronary angioplasty (PTCA) and percutaneous transluminal angioplasty (PTA). See the product label for any additional product-specific indications that may be relevant.

Adverse events Excessive bleeding Air embolism Hematoma at the puncture site Ischemia Vessel spasm Infection Vascular thrombosis Vessel dissection Vessel perforation Warnings and Precautions Guidewires are designed and intended for one-time use or SINGLE-USE ONLY. These are very delicate instruments that should be handled and stored with care.

Test the system of free movement of the guidewire within the interventional device for any resistance prior to use. Do not attach the torque device extendable guidewire (towards the modified portion of its proximal end).

Contraindications The guidewire should not be used in the cerebral vasculature.
